Marketing and Communications

About

The Marketing and Communications team at Relais & Châteaux is responsible for managing the brand's global image and reputation, ensuring that the association's values and unique offerings are effectively communicated to their diverse audience. This entails creating strategic marketing campaigns, handling public relations and media influence, overseeing social media engagements, coordinating international events and sponsorships, and managing digital marketing efforts. The team works collaboratively to promote the individual properties' heritage, local culture, and commitment to hospitality and the environment, thereby enhancing the Relais & Châteaux experience worldwide.


Other teams at Relais & Châteaux

View all